1. Einleitung

This manual provides essential information for the safe and efficient operation of your Chefman 5-in-1 Digital Panini Press Grill & Griddle. This versatile appliance functions as a panini press, contact grill, and a 180° lay-flat indoor grill with reversible grill and griddle plates. Please read all instructions carefully before first use and retain for future reference.

2. Wichtige Sicherheitshinweise

Always follow basic safety precautions when using electrical appliances to reduce the risk of fire, electric shock, and injury. This appliance is for household use only. Do not touch hot surfaces. Use handles or knobs. Do not immerse cord, plugs, or the appliance in water or other liquid. Close supervision is necessary when any appliance is used by or near children. Unplug from outlet when not in use and before cleaning. Allow to cool before putting on or taking off parts, and before cleaning the appliance. Do not operate any appliance with a damaged cord or plug, or after the appliance malfunctions or has been damaged in any manner. Return appliance to the nearest authorized service facility for examination, repair, or adjustment. The use of accessory attachments not recommended by the appliance manufacturer may cause injuries. Do not use outdoors. Do not let cord hang over edge of table or counter, or touch hot surfaces. Do not place on or near a hot gas or electric burner, or in a heated oven. Extreme caution must be used when moving an appliance containing hot oil or other hot liquids. Always attach plug to appliance first, then plug cord into the wall outlet. To disconnect, turn any control to “off,” then remove plug from wall outlet. Do not use appliance for other than intended use. This appliance has a polarized plug (one blade is wider than the other). To reduce the risk of electric shock, this plug is intended to fit into a polarized outlet only one way. If the plug does not fit fully into the outlet, reverse the plug. If it still does not fit, contact a qualified electrician. Do not attempt to modify the plug in any way.

5. Bedienungsanleitung

5.1. Powering On & Setting Temperature

  1. Plug the appliance into a standard electrical outlet. The LCD display will illuminate.
  2. Drücke den Power Knopf () um das Gerät einzuschalten.
  3. Use the control knob to select your desired temperature (175°F – 450°F). The display will show "PREHEAT" until the set temperature is reached.
  4. Once preheated, the unit will beep, and "PREHEAT" will disappear from the display.

5.2. Using as a Panini Press (Closed Mode)

  1. Preheat the unit to your desired temperature.
  2. Place your sandwich or food item on the bottom grill plate.
  3. Gently lower the top plate onto the food. The floating hinge will adjust to the thickness of your item.
  4. Cook for the recommended time or until desired doneness is achieved.
  5. Use a heat-resistant spatula to remove food.

5.3. Using as a Grill/Griddle (180° Open Mode)

  1. To open the grill to 180°, locate the hinge release lever on the right side of the unit.
  2. Push the lever to release the top plate, then gently open the top plate until it lies flat, creating a larger cooking surface.
  3. Preheat the unit to your desired temperature.
  4. Place food items (e.g., burgers, steaks, pancakes, eggs) on both cooking surfaces.
  5. Cook, turning as needed, until desired doneness.
  6. Use a heat-resistant spatula to remove food.

5.4. Reversible Plates

The cooking plates are reversible, offering a ribbed grill surface on one side and a flat griddle surface on the other. To reverse a plate:

  1. Stellen Sie sicher, dass das Gerät vom Stromnetz getrennt und vollständig abgekühlt ist.
  2. Locate the plate release buttons on the side of each plate.
  3. Press the buttons and carefully lift the plate off the unit.
  4. Flip the plate to the desired cooking surface (grill or griddle) and re-insert it, ensuring it clicks securely into place.

6. Wartung & Reinigung

  1. Trennen Sie das Gerät immer vom Stromnetz und lassen Sie es vollständig abkühlen, bevor Sie es reinigen.
  2. Remove the drip tray and empty any collected liquids. Wash the drip tray in warm, soapy water or place it in the dishwasher.
  3. Remove the cooking plates by pressing the release buttons. Wash the plates in warm, soapy water or place them in the dishwasher.
  4. Wischen Sie das Äußere des Geräts mit Ad . abamp Stoff. Verwenden Sie keine Scheuermittel oder Scheuerschwämme.
  5. Stellen Sie sicher, dass alle Teile vollständig trocken sind, bevor Sie sie wieder zusammenbauen oder lagern.
